Chinese top legislator Li Zhanshu called on the journalists covering the annual session of the national legislature to continue working hard to tell China's stories well.
Li, chairman of the Standing Committee of the National People's Congress (NPC), praised reporters for their outstanding and innovative coverage of the second session of the 13th NPC while greeting journalists from major state media at the Great Hall of the People on Thursday.
Li hoped their coverage would continue to demonstrate the superiority, features, and efficiency of the country's fundamental political system.
He visited the news center set up by the Xinhua News Agency and watched programs of China Media Group which broadcast in 4K high-definition through the 5G network.
Li also talked with journalists from other state media outlets, calling for more efforts to update integrated media products and artificial intelligence technology.
